Schlitterbahn Kansas City Waterpark has canceled the media rides for its world's tallest water slide that were previously scheduled for Thursday and Friday.
Verruckt opening delayed until end of June As work continues on the world's tallest water slide, the opening is now scheduled to be at the end of June. Kansas City area water coaster officially world's tallest Schlitterbahn's Verruckt 'not behaving properly' 'Insane' water coaster creates worldwide splash KCK attraction makes list for insane new U.S. roller coasters According to Layne Pitcher, the park's director of marketing and sales, the conveyer system that pulls the rafts up Verruckt's slide was experiencing some problems. They were working on it and say it's now functioning properly, but they want to continue to do more testing. Pitcher said they hope to reschedule the media rides at some point, but had no idea when that would be. Despite the media rides cancellation, Pitcher said the waterpark still anticipates Verruckt opening to the public on Sunday when the park opens at 10 a.m. Chopper5 was over Schlitterbahn Wednesday afternoon when two rafts were launch. The first raft navigated the first slide but couldn't make it up the first hill. Instead, the raft went backwards in the spray of the water. The second raft successfully navigated the rides. No one was on board either ride. Sources tell KCTV5 that riders have been down Verruckt successfully during overnight hours when testing has occurred. Doug Flora of Haas & Wilkerson was expected to be among the first to ride Verruckt when it opened for the media and others. While he's disappointed by the cancellation, he knows Schlitterbahn is doing everything it can to protect riders. "I feel very comfortable that this will be a nice safe ride for me and also for the community," Flora said. Verruckt's opening has been delayed multiple times. Schlitterbahn had been scheduled originally to debut the 17-story slide when the park opened for the 2014 season on May 23. But after officials said the slide was "not behaving properly" the opening was delayed until June 5. They then announced the opening would be June 29, which is also the same day that the Travel Channel will debut a special on the building of Verruckt. |
